Total Time: 15 minsCategory: AppetizersCalories: 221 per serving1. In a large bowl, combine cheese and flour.
2. In a small saucepan, heat the beer, garlic, mustard and pepper over medium heat until bubbles form around sides of pan., Reduce heat to medium-low; add a handful of cheese mixture.
3. Stir constantly, using a figure-8 motion, until almost completely melted.
4. Continue adding cheese mixture, 1 handful at a time, allowing cheese to almost completely melt between additions.

Total Time: 50 minsServings: 18Calories: 140 per serving1. In a large bowl combine cheddar cheese and American cheese. Let stand at room temperature for 30 minutes. Sprinkle with flour; toss gently to coat.
2. If desired, rub the bottom and side of a large saucepan with garlic halves; discard garlic. In the saucepan combine beer and bouillon granules. Bring to boiling over medium heat; reduce heat to medium-low. Gradually stir in cheese mixture, stirring after each addition until cheese is melted.
3. Coat a 1-1/2-quart slow cooker with a car adapter with cooking spray or line the slow cooker with a disposable liner. Pour cheese mixture into the prepared cooker.
4. Tightly cover slow cooker and tote in an insulated carrier. If using vegetable dippers, tote them in an insulated cooler with ice packs.

How to make beer fondue with cheese?

Ready In. 15 m. Mix Cheddar cheese and flour together in a bowl. Bring beer to a light boil in a fondue pot; add garlic, Worcestershire sauce, and mustard powder and stir. Gradually stir cheese mixture into beer mixture. Reduce heat to low; cook and stir mixture until cheese is melted, about 5 minutes.

How do you add cheese to fondue sauce?

Reduce the heat to simmer and add cheese in handfuls. Stir constantly, melting the cheese in batches. Stir in a figure-eight pattern with wooden spoon. When the cheese has been incorporated fully, stir in the mustard, hot sauce and Worcestershire sauce. Transfer fondue to warm fondue pot.
